WebThe weight of the balloon is 200 kg(9.8 m/s 2) + weight of hot air. The hot air therefore must weigh less than 4900 N - 1960 N = 2940 N. Its mass must be less than 2940 N/(9.8 m/s 2) = 300 kg. Its density must be less than ρ = 300 kg/(400 m 3) = 0.75 kg/m 3. At constant pressure, the volume of a gas is proportional to the absolute temperature.

WebA hot air balloon is made with a fixed volume. The bottom of the hot air balloon is open to the atmosphere, so gas molecules can flow in and out. This means that the pressure within the hot air balloon is kept at 1 atm (the same as the pressure outside). WebMay 14, 2024 · A hot-air balloon, for instance, floats because the air inside it is not as dense than the air outside. By itself, this fact does not depend on any of the gas laws, but rather reflects the concept of buoyancy. Weblaw, provides an explanation of how hot-air balloons work. Ever since the third century B.C., it has been known that an object floats when it weighs less than the fluid it displaces. If a gas expands when heated, then a given weight of hot air occupies a larger volume than the same weight of cold air.
